Saving after modifying metadata
I have a problem that seems to have started after moving to Version 0.8.12
After editing metadata when I go to 'OK' it comes up with variations of the message below: calibre, version 0.8.12 ERROR: Permission denied: Could not open F:\Calibre\mitchells257@gmail.com\Ancient (7865)\Ancient - mitchells257@gmail.com.azw. Is it being used by another program? Traceback (most recent call last): File "site-packages\calibre\gui2\metadata\basic_widgets.py", line 95, in commit File "site-packages\calibre\library\database2.py", line 2260, in set_title File "site-packages\calibre\library\database2.py", line 622, in set_path File "site-packages\calibre\library\database2.py", line 566, in rmtree File "site-packages\calibre\utils\recycle_bin.py", line 50, in delete_tree File "shutil.py", line 249, in rmtree File "shutil.py", line 247, in rmtree WindowsError: [Error 5] Access is denied: u'F:\\Calibre\\mitchells257@gmail.com\\Ancient (7865)\\Ancient - mitchells257@gmail.com.azw' It may be something in my operating system but have been using it for awhile. Using Windows 7 Home Premium. Anyone else had this problem? mitch13 |

It looks like some sort of permission error. Did you check that you have write permissions for all the files in your library?
Also, AZW files may be protected by DRM. Although I'd expect a different error message then, but still, you should check that. |
